    Brann just simply has too many issues that compounds into a huge problem for hearthstone currently and its future, and that's what I think the real kicker is. First and foremost, it's genuinely too powerful of an affect that it warps the entire meta around it and basically tells every player that if you're not playing Brann Warrior, you are more likely to lose games because of how powerful it is. Second, it really limits Warrior as a class and stifles its possible development in future expansions. Because of Deepminer Brann's simple existence, Warrior (and in extension some neutral cards) will now be basically neutered every expansion until Brann rotates because if you give Warrior too many powerful battlecries then it'll warp the meta even further. As a result, more people will complain about Warrior as a whole (When really Brann is the single and only problem the class has) and the class just gets nerfed repeatedly and probably more likely, will receive much worse cards than other classes because the devs have to balance around Brann. I personally believe that Warrior Brann needs to be changed because it will only make the game worse when it could be better. I have no issues with Control Warrior being a thing in standard, like I don't mind Boomboss Tho'grun pre-nerf or Inventor Boom comboing with mechs like Zilliax 3000 battlecry version. But it becomes a problem when Warrior is just able to destroy entire decks by shuffling 6 TNT's instead of it being like a control tech with a chance of destroying key pieces or summoning as many Zilliax's to deal more than half their opponents health if they don't have a board to take hits for them (When it's nearly impossible against a class such as Warrior with so many board clears). Even Astalor was okay until he became an unstoppable force with Brann and the most infuriating thing about that is it happened TWICE. TWICE did we have to suffer under the effects of Brann co-existing with Astalor and it's unbelievable the Devs didn't learn their lesson from how much of an outrage Neutral Brann and Astalor created and printed an even better Brann and made it so only Warrior has access to this broken interaction. Another aside is that Brann makes other Highlander decks much worse because of how much of a standout his effect is compared to the other highlander legendaries. Why play Shaman or Priest when you could just steamroll opponents with as many wincons with Warrior as possible. Anyway, like I said, I really hope the effect of Brann itself gets changed cause it's just too powerful to keep for the sake of Warrior's future and the health and balance of the game and I hope it's not just a mana nerf because they've been using that type of nerf a lot and not touching what really matters. Like, are we really happy with 1-2 mana nerfs for certain cards like Flash of Lightning or Odyn. Sure, they're impactful but they're still nerfing around what's the core of the problem.
